Positions attacked – Kiev claims: “50 Russian soldiers liquidated”

Date:

Ukrainian forces say they attacked Russian bases near the industrial and port city of Berdyansk in the southeast of the country. About 50 Russian soldiers were “liquidated”, the General Staff in Kiev announced on Thursday. Several media previously reported that Russia attacked Ukraine’s energy infrastructure with a total of more than 120 missiles on Thursday night.

The army in Kiev has not provided any information about the weapon systems used to attack Berdyansk. The information could not be independently verified.

Heavy Russian attacks
The city on the Sea of ​​Azov is located almost 100 kilometers behind the current front lines. On Thursday, Ukraine was attacked by missiles from Russia in several regions far to the west of the country.

Kiev wants to participate in missile tests in Belarus
After the discovery of a Ukrainian missile on Belarusian territory, the Ministry of Defense in Kiev offered to cooperate in the investigation of the incident. A statement from the ministry released Thursday evening said the agency was ready for an “objective investigation into the incident”. State media in the Belarusian capital Minsk had reported that a missile launched by the S-300 air defense system had fallen on Belarusian territory on Thursday morning.

Kiev pointed out that Ukraine was attacked by a wave of Russian cruise missiles on Thursday. “Therefore, a provocation by the terrorist state of Russia cannot be ruled out, which has chosen a flight path for its cruise missiles in a way that provokes their launch into the airspace over Belarus,” it said. That would be a similar incident to the one in November when Polish territory was hit.

Belarus not directly involved in combat operations
Belarusian ancient ruler Alexander Lukashenko was made aware of the incident. Shortly afterwards, the Ukrainian ambassador in Minsk was summoned to the Foreign Ministry, where he handed over a note of protest to the incident. Belarus is not directly involved in hostilities in Ukraine. However, Lukashenko has given Russian troops the military bases in the country for attacks on Ukraine. Concerns are growing in Ukraine that Russia could launch another attack from Belarus. Such a discovery of a missile could be used by Belarus and Russia as an excuse to take action from there.

Putin inaugurated new warships
Meanwhile, in a video message ceremony in Moscow on Thursday, President Vladimir Putin inaugurated several new warships, including a submarine capable of firing nuclear missiles. Putin announced the production of more ships and praised the capabilities of the Russian navy.
